WebApr 5, 2024 · Abstract. In 1909, while still in South Africa, Gandhi publicly decried the caste system for its inequalities. Shortly after his return to India though, he spoke of the generally beneficial aspects of caste. Gandhi’s writings on caste reflect contradictory views and his critics accuse him of neglecting the unequal socio-economic structure ... ic 818

Assuming leadership of the Indian National Congress in 1921, Gandhi led nationwide campaigns for easing poverty, expanding women's rights, building religious and ethnic amity, ending untouchability, and, above all, achieving swaraj or self-rule. See more Mohandas Karamchand Gandhi was an Indian lawyer, anti-colonial nationalist and political ethicist famous for his nonviolent resistance. He led the successful campaign for India's independence from British rule, and later inspired … See more Gandhi was a prolific writer. His signature style was simple, precise, clear and as devoid of artificialities.
